  '  { +  SECTION 1. + } Section 1, chapter 621, Oregon Laws
1995, as amended by section 10, chapter 4, Oregon Laws 1996, and
section 20, chapter 802, Oregon Laws 1997, is amended to read:
  '  { +  Sec. 1. + } (1) Notwithstanding any other provision of
law, the Department of Corrections may enter into contracts with
public
  { - and private - }  entities to provide correctional
facilities and services in another state suitable for the
confinement and care of persons committed to the legal and
physical custody of the department.
  ' (2) Agreements entered into under subsection (1) of this
section are exempt from the provisions of ORS chapter 279.
  ' (3)(a) After entering into an agreement under subsection (1)
of this section, the department, or its agent:
  ' (A) May convey any person committed to the legal and physical
custody of the department to a public correctional facility owned
or operated by the entity with which the department has the
agreement; and
  ' (B) May deliver the person to the custodial authorities of
the facility.
  ' (b) A person transferred by the department to a public
 { - or private - }  correctional facility under this section
shall be confined in the facility until:
  ' (A) The person's sentence has expired or the person is
otherwise discharged by law; or
  ' (B) The department directs that the person:
  ' (i) Be returned to department custody; or
  ' (ii) Be delivered to another  { + public + } correctional
facility.
  ' (4) Except as otherwise specified by agreement entered into
under subsection (1) of this section, a person transferred by the
department to a public   { - or private - }  correctional
facility under this section is subject to the operational
policies and procedures of the facility, including but not
limited to facility policies and procedures for the conduct and
disciplining of prisoners incarcerated in the facility.
  ' (5) When an agreement under subsection (1) of this section
expires, the department or its agent shall return all department
inmates confined in the facility under the agreement to
department custody or cause the inmates to be delivered to
another  { + public + } correctional facility.'.
